]> git.ipfire.org Git - thirdparty/dovecot/core.git/commitdiff
lib-fs: Improved fs-metawrap's fs_stat() error message.
authorTimo Sirainen <tss@iki.fi>
Tue, 17 Nov 2015 17:02:13 +0000 (19:02 +0200)
committerTimo Sirainen <tss@iki.fi>
Tue, 17 Nov 2015 17:02:13 +0000 (19:02 +0200)
src/lib-fs/fs-metawrap.c

index 235a8e6d80ee7a43128386cf4a166b7264744311..43a282c7333d7e8cefe0cd9e09949eb1dfa2813c 100644 (file)
@@ -471,8 +471,8 @@ static int fs_metawrap_stat(struct fs_file *_file, struct stat *st_r)
 
        input = fs_read_stream(_file, IO_BLOCK_SIZE);
        if ((ret = i_stream_get_size(input, TRUE, &input_size)) < 0) {
-               fs_set_error(_file->fs, "i_stream_get_size(%s) failed: %m",
-                            fs_file_path(_file));
+               fs_set_error(_file->fs, "i_stream_get_size(%s) failed: %s",
+                            fs_file_path(_file), i_stream_get_error(input));
                i_stream_unref(&input);
                return -1;
        }